Output fdfb66107a068a9c18ff66a87e8aeeddc0bccf9ff27aeb66778a9e6fe7ed1265:0

value
678225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9d3ee2e15bb00a53df17cf65b2d4ab3474994bf OP_EQUAL
address
3P1PFRRefKniA9WRuUgDJsv21SafQ8DbRT
transaction
fdfb66107a068a9c18ff66a87e8aeeddc0bccf9ff27aeb66778a9e6fe7ed1265
confirmations
179042
spent
true